Matterport enhances digital twin toolset

Matterport has released a motorised mount for smartphones, designed for use with the Matterport Capture app. The app creates 3D digital twins of any physical space to help useres operate, document, manage and measure properties virtually.

“We are excited to introduce Matterport Axis, which when combined with our Capture app, allows anyone to create a 3D digital twin with the phone in their pocket,” said Japjit Tulsi, Matterport’s CTO. “Whether it’s creating a digital twin to help sell your home, capturing your work environment to collaborate with team members, or capturing and sharing your business to attract new customers, there are countless uses for people and businesses to use Matterport. Our Capture app along with Matterport Axis now makes that process easier and faster for anyone to digitise their spaces with greater precision.”
